2008 - 2009 Soay Sheep Breeding
at Wind River Farm

We have added three new rams, and three new ewes to our flock this summer and are excited about our breeding groups for this fall.

Our British Soay breeding groups are always set with genetics as the first priority and looks secondary. However, we expect that we will have light phase "tan" and white markings expressed along with the more typical wild mouflon pattern. We will have two American breeding groups this fall as well with the chocolate and red Soay produced from the outstanding work done by Kate Montgomery in developing this line. We will also have American Soay being covered by some of our British rams which should express "white markings" and possibly tan.
